Questions and Answers

As answered by people managing Reflect and Impact Diary.

How would you describe your primary audience?

Impact Diary's answer:

Our primary audience consists of individuals who work on their computers and seek to stay consistent and productive with their goals. They want a tool they can use forever to grow their knowledge, complete tasks, and continually make progress.

What's the story behind your product?

Impact Diary's answer:

I, (Filip, Founder of Impact Diary) couldn't find a tool that seamlessly combined note-taking, task management, and journaling into one simple app to help me build knowledge, complete tasks, and progress toward my goals. So I created Impact Diary to do exactly that—focusing on user experience and privacy to ensure the tool is simple, effective, and can be used independently forever.

Which are the primary technologies used for building your product?

Impact Diary's answer:

Impact Diary was built using React and Electron on the frontend, and Node.js on the backend.

What makes your product unique?

Impact Diary's answer:

Impact Diary is a comprehensive productivity tool that combines note-taking, task tracking, and journaling into one simple app. It’s designed for lifelong use, with all your data stored only on your device, ensuring privacy, ownership and eliminating dependence on us or other external companies. Best of all, it can be used for free, forever, without any limitations.

Why should a person choose your product over its competitors?

Impact Diary's answer:

Advantages over Notion: Way simpler UI, all user data is only stored locally on their device - providing significantly faster load time, fully functional offline mode and complete privacy of their data

Advantages over Obsidian: Dedicated features for task tracking and journaling - not just note-taking, with cheaper end-to-end encrypted device syncing compared to Obsidian Sync

Advantages over Reflect: Free to use forever (not even required to sign up), has better task tracking, with a cheaper syncing plan
